    As for the 105KPA, this PCM with its oddball factory calibration and I am assuming the e-85 flex fuel does not have much if any memory left. So HP Tuners was able to enhance it to 2 Barr but I am thinking because of the lack of memory was not able to create the longer maps that you normally get with the 2 and 3 Barr enhancement. On my side the maps are the same number of cells in the kpa region, but go from 30kpa to 210kpa. Half the resolution. This should not be an issue. If you look at the aftermarket EFI systems I think most (at least the three I play with) do not give you more resolution when going from a 1 Barr map to a 2 or 3 Barr map.
